What documentation do we get at the end of a Pomona Low Voltage Lighting install?+
Every Pomona project closes with Fluke DSX (or OTDR for fiber) certification reports for every port, a TIA-606-B labeled patch schedule, redlined as-built drawings, rack elevations, warranty registration, and a MAC-ready cabling database. Your IT team can pick it up cold on day one.
Can existing cable be reused during a Low Voltage Lighting refresh in Pomona?+
Sometimes. On Pomona refresh projects we Fluke-test the existing plant first: if runs pass CAT6 or CAT6A channel spec and pathways are clean, they stay. Anything failing certification, abandoned per NEC 800.25, or unlabeled gets removed and replaced. You get a channel-by-channel keep/replace decision — not a blanket rip-and-replace bill.

Can low-voltage lighting systems be integrated with existing building automation systems (BAS) or smart building platforms?+
Absolutely. A key advantage of modern low-voltage lighting is its inherent compatibility and ease of integration with existing Building Automation Systems (BAS) and smart building platforms. Systems often communicate via open protocols like DALI (Digital Addressable Lighting Interface), 0-10V, or even Ethernet-based protocols (e.g., PoE lighting, KNX, BacNet). This allows for centralized control, monitoring, and data exchange with other building systems such as HVAC, security, and access control. This integration enables sophisticated functionalities like demand response, space utilization analytics, and synchronized environmental control, transforming lighting from a standalone utility into an intelligent component of a comprehensive smart building ecosystem.
